Senior Backend Developer

Montreal, CA
Full-Time

What is Watoga?

Watoga provides cutting edge technology-enabled services to optimize mining operations, reduce waste, and increase profitability.. Our first step is the drill and blast process, which means understanding what’s in the rock and how to blast it efficiently.

Everything around us starts as ore in the ground. Valuable ore is rare, but the time constraints of mining and the lack of information about the subsurface causes modern mines to send tons of ore to waste and leave billions of dollars on the table.

Although the mining industry is worth $2.4 trillion, a lot of mining operations still operate with old technology and outdated practices. It is our mission to maximize the use of existing data and enrich it with better instrumentalization to build a future in which fully autonomous mining is a reality, where the earth’s resources are used to their fullest extent. This is just the beginning. Learn more

Responsibilities

  • Architect, implement, and maintain backend services and data pipelines with a focus on scalability and fault tolerance.
  • Deal with and clean up operational data from sensors and mining equipment to feed into our models
  • Design and optimize relational database schemas, queries, and indexes using PostgreSQL.
  • Develop and tune geospatial queries for advanced location-based use cases.
  • Work with cloud-native infrastructure, primarily Google Cloud Platform (GCP).
  • Collaborate with frontend, DevOps, and product teams to deliver robust APIs and high-performance systems.
  • Build monitoring, testing, and deployment pipelines to support a rapid development cycle with IaC (Terraform).
  • Mentor junior developers and contribute to technical roadmap discussions.

Qualifications

  • Considerable experience in backend software engineering, with a proven track record of building large-scale, production-grade systems.
  • Strong expertise with PostgreSQL (query optimization, schema design, performance tuning).
  • Experience with geospatial databases/queries (PostGIS or similar).
  • Professional experience with GCP and/or AWS services for backend and data engineering workloads.
  • Solid programming skills in at least one of: Python (FastAPI), C++, Rust or Node.js.
  • Familiarity with distributed systems, messaging queues, and stream processing.
  • Strong grasp of CI/CD pipelines, containerization (Docker, Kubernetes), and infrastructure-as-code.
  • Excellent problem-solving skills and ability to work independently as well as in cross-functional teams.

In this role, you will

  • Own a product vertical with the opportunity to build a team around yourself over time
  • Work directly with our internal and external customers to drive our roadmap
  • Get to build alongside the best engineers and mining operators in the world
  • Be given autonomy and virtually unlimited room to grow
  • Travel all over the world

This might be a good fit if you

  • Experience with data lake architectures and ETL/ELT workflows.
  • Exposure to machine learning data pipelines.
  • Experience working in the mining sector.
  • Knowledge of microservice design patterns.
  • Familiarity with Terraform or similar tools.
  • Have a bias to action, take pride in your work, and care more about getting to the right solution than being right
  • Have led critical projects or initiatives
  • Have extensive experience shipping modern, full-stack software
  • Are product-minded and user-driven
  • Have a strong first-principled way of thinking
  • Are excited to work in a fast-paced environment with high stakes and quick iteration cycles
  • Are a previous or future founder — if you leave Watoga to start a company, we’ll do everything to support you, including investing in you and introducing you to Watoga’s investors
  • Can work from our Montreal headquarters

Compensation

This role will pay $100,000–$150,000, plus significant equity, so you have a real stake in Watoga’s success. We are all in this journey together.

Aside from base compensation, we invest heavily in our team. You’ll have the freedom and resources to experiment and iterate quickly. We’re a high-growth company with no middle management, which translates to fast decision making and the ability for you to own major initiatives from day one.

All meals (breakfast, lunch, dinner) are paid for when you’re at headquarters. You’ll also have a room at our headquarters in Montreal provided, if you wish to stay there – we’ll be booking a penthouse for the office and having the whole team stay there.

Additional Requirements

  • Must be willing to work from our headquarters in Montreal
  • Must be willing to work extended hours and weekends as needed

We’re building a better future in mining. If you’re passionate about making a real-world impact and solving complex challenges, we’d love to hear from you.

Submit Your Application

Links

Availability

About You

Additional Information